description |
Fiber reinforced-polymer composite is commonly used in many fields due to its advantages such as low cost, renewability and biodegradable factors. Very limited efforts have been done on theoretical modelling of short fiber reinforced polymer. Moreover, the use of mathematical modelling for predicting the tensile properties of lalang grass fiber (LGF) reinforced with polypropylene (PP) is almost non-existence. Therefore, the objectives of this project were to predict the tensile properties of PP/LGF composite using mathematical modelling and to validate the theoretical values with the previous experimental results. The composition of the PP/LFG that was used to validate the prediction is 70/30 wt.%. |
